The district capital of Horgen is a diverse, livable, and vibrant community with almost 24,000 residents, beautifully situated on Lake Zurich. The community lies on the left, western shore of Lake Zurich and is approximately 15 km from the cantonal capital of Zurich.

Horgen also offers a variety of attractions. The Sust Local Museum is one of the most historically interesting buildings and, on the shore of the lake, houses a museum about the mule track and the entire municipality of Horgen. The historic village center, with its two churches, transports visitors back to the Middle Ages. Also worth seeing are the mine in Käpfnach and the Bocken estate. Throughout the year, you can enjoy exciting hikes in and around Horgen, for example, in the Aabachtobel ravine or on the Allmendhölzli nature trail. In summer, a swim in the cool lake is recommended. The "Badi Seerose" or the Käpfnach swimming pool are ideal for this. Those seeking other sporting activities can benefit from the numerous soccer fields and the Bergli indoor swimming pool in Horgen.
